Output d2598911ef773906ba008854e345f2cd99e30593e92d371c17a45f2197a0be80:0

value
708146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3574f6146322ee71c965ad94d5a6679cf43f2e63 OP_EQUAL
address
36ZfrKZP1E4uZcEc1p51Kok9M1WGqFk5Sm
transaction
d2598911ef773906ba008854e345f2cd99e30593e92d371c17a45f2197a0be80
spent
true